Transaction ec8f755f9367b0611a30f81aae11f8dc817220dd5ee820ebe7ccbb2a11e59fe3
1 Input
1 Output
-
ec8f755f9367b0611a30f81aae11f8dc817220dd5ee820ebe7ccbb2a11e59fe3:0
- value
- 3907917
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fac0cbb7ee917b8cc623e1b9f7e463a33645c0a OP_EQUAL
- address
- 3KAV6QekTqULtDSWwRPaRPAzBJ8BYVeMrk